Ś.P. Eleanor was 96 years old. She was born in Brooklyn, NY and had lived in North Haledon for over 60 years. She worked as a key punch operator at Broadway Bank in Paterson. Eleanor was a parishioner of Holy Cross Polish National Catholic Church in Woodland Park, where she was a member of the Daughters of Holy Cross. Eleanor was the beloved mother of Diane Hitchcock and her late husband James of Pequannock and Ronald Niedzwiecki and his wife Sandra of New Bern, NC. Loving grandmother of Karen Hitchcock of Pompton Plains, James Hitchcock and his wife Elaine of Pompton Plains, Jennifer Bartolozzi and her husband Richard of Pompton Plains and Diane Roberts and her husband Shawn of Hanover Twp. Dear great-grandmother of James, Ryan, Logan, Kiley, Lauren and Kaylan. Dearest sister of Edmund Niedzwiecki and his wife Nancy of Haledon. Funeral will depart the Browning-Forshay Funeral Home, 557 Lafayette Ave., Hawthorne, on Thursday, August 18, 2011 at 9:15 AM for a 10 AM memorial mass at Holy Cross Polish National Catholic Church, Woodland Park. Interment will follow at Laurel Grove Memorial Park, Totowa. Memorial donations may be made to Holy Cross PNC Church, 220 Browertown Rd., Woodland Park 07424.

School of Christian Living Back to School Orientation

Sunday school classes will resume on Sunday September 11, 2011. The program is free of charge. Classes are held every Sunday from 10:10 A.M. to 10:50 A.M. Masses are conducted at 9:00 A.M. and 11:00 A.M. Coffee hour takes place in the church hall at 10:00 A.M. for everyone to spent time in fellowship.

“Youth Mass” is held on the third Sunday of the month and children are encouraged to participate as altar servers, greeters, ushers, and choir members; in recitation of the “prayers of the faithful”, and in the “offering of the gifts”. All children especially talented musically or vocally, are encouraged to join the choir.

Sunday school students not only receive a religious education but participate in a variety of enjoyable activities provided by the teachers and the parish. These activities include pumpkin picking / apple picking and hay ride, a visit from St. Nicholas and Christmas party, an Easter Egg Hunt and party, a graduation ceremony, picnic and much more.

Here are our class age groups.

  • Level I – Pre-school – Kindergarten
  • Level II – 1st and 2nd grades
  • Level III – 3rd, 4th, and 5th grades
  • Level IV – 6th, 7th, and 8th grades
